Notes on the Ogawa integrability and a condition for convergence in the multidimensional case
Nicolò Cangiotti, Sonia Mazzucchi
Published 2018-09-05Version 1
The Ogawa stochastic integral is shortly reviewed and formulated in the framework of abstract Wiener spaces. The condition of universal Ogawa integrability in the multidimensional case is investigated, proving that it cannot hold in general without the introduction of a "renormalization term". Explicit examples are provided.
